Transaction 55525bed79b576a156666716983f98be857461a812e2d21bdfc9c69043072365
1 Input
1 Output
-
55525bed79b576a156666716983f98be857461a812e2d21bdfc9c69043072365:0
- value
- 127908
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15bf8871dfd9a52fc698c566a608d449ee377841 OP_EQUAL
- address
- 33g1ZWy33rMF4JFeLrrcKhENEt6HH28LSH